Long Term Effects
20 000 houses were built in 3 years but they were built rushed and badly making them more vulnerable to earthquakes than they were before
A fire caused all marriage and business licenses, birth certificates and property deeds to be destroyed and insurance companies went broke and stock markets fell, leaving the world in financial difficulty

The large rupture still remains and houses have built around it as well as other ripples and small tears in the ground that remained
One good side effect of this eathquake was that the San Andreas fault line was studied and lead to the elastic rebound theory
